Accessing the Control Panel Safely

Begin by unplugging your refrigerator to prevent electrical hazards. Identify the control panel, usually located at the front door or inside the fridge. Wear gloves if the panel feels hot or if you’re handling sharp edges from previous repairs. Use a screwdriver to carefully remove the panel cover, taking care not to damage any connectors. Remember, pulling too hard can break delicate wires—think of it like opening a stubborn jar lid, gentle but firm.

Diagnose Before You Dive In

Before replacing parts, check the simplest issues first. Use a multimeter to test the control board for continuity; a burnt smell or visible burn marks indicate failure. Also, inspect the wiring harness for loose or frayed wires. Cross-reference your findings with the checking tips to avoid unnecessary replacements. I once tested a control board that looked fine visually but failed the multimeter test, saving me from a costly mistake.

Secure and Reinforce Connections

After the bypass or replacement, reassemble the panel carefully. Apply dielectric grease to the connectors to prevent future corrosion, similar to waterproofing electronics. Ensure all screws are tightened snugly but not overtightened—over-tightening is like squeezing too hard on a fresh fruit, risking damage. Proper securing ensures stable operation and longevity, especially in humid or cold environments.

Test the Repair and Document It

Plug the refrigerator back in and monitor the control panel for responsiveness. Press each button to verify functionality, and observe the display for errors. Keep a detailed record of what you did and replaced; this documentation is crucial if the appliance is under warranty or if a professional needs to review your work. During my repair, noting the resistor numbers and wiring changes sped up the service call significantly, simplifying troubleshooting for the technician.

Many homeowners assume that appliance warranties will cover any repair, but in practice, many common misconceptions lead to costly mistakes. One prevalent myth is that warranties are automatic, providing blanket coverage for all repairs. In reality, warranties often have strict stipulations, such as proper installation, adherence to usage guidelines, and timely service, which many overlook. For example, improper installation—like neglecting to level a refrigerator correctly—can instantly void your warranty, jeopardizing future repairs. To avoid this trap, always ensure professional setup and review your warranty’s fine print; for instance, the installation faults that ruin warranties are surprisingly common and often overlooked.

A deeper nuance many miss is the significance of timely service. People often believe they can wait until a problem worsens, but some issues require same-day repairs to prevent extensive damage or warranty loss. For instance, ignoring minor leaks can lead to water damage and void your coverage—so acting quickly can save money and preserve your warranty.

Many fans of DIY repair fall into the trap of believing that using non-OEM parts won’t affect their warranty. However, manufacturers often specify that only original parts maintain coverage standards. Using inferior or incompatible parts can lead to appliance failure or damage, which isn’t covered later. For example, the warranty’s fine print clearly states non-OEM parts void the warranty, a fact many overlook.

I swear by a high-quality digital multimeter; it’s indispensable for testing control boards and wiring harnesses—especially because many issues like frozen control panels can be traced back to faulty electronics that aren’t obvious visually. A multimeter allows me to quickly verify the integrity of components, saving time and money. Additionally, I recommend investing in a cordless, magnetic screwdriver set. This makes disassembly quick and effortless, especially when removing control panels or access covers, which are often tightly secured. Over the years, I’ve found that a set with precision bits helps prevent stripping screws and damaging delicate parts, something I learned the hard way early on. The utility of these tools becomes evident when troubleshooting issues such as why your smart water heater is leaking or why your dishwasher isn’t draining properly. For software diagnostics, I prefer using manufacturer-specific diagnostic apps—these are often free and provide detailed error codes that guide me directly to the source of the problem. For instance, when dealing with complex smart appliances, accessing system logs through these apps often reveals hidden faults like miscommunications between modules, which aren’t detectable with basic checks alone. To keep appliances operating smoothly, regular cleaning of components like vents, filters, and fan blades is crucial. I use a compressed air duster for dust removal—it’s effective and prevents the buildup of debris that can cause overheating or failure.
